行业资讯 在CentOS上部署与管理Tomcat服务器

在CentOS上部署与管理Tomcat服务器

314
 

在CentOS上部署与管理Tomcat服务器

Tomcat是一个流行的Java Web应用服务器,它提供了一个可靠且高性能的环境来运行Java Web应用程序。在CentOS操作系统上部署和管理Tomcat服务器是许多开发人员和系统管理员的常见任务。本文将介绍在CentOS上部署和管理Tomcat服务器的步骤和最佳实践。

  1. 安装Java Development Kit(JDK) 在开始安装Tomcat之前,确保您的CentOS系统上已经安装了Java Development Kit(JDK)。Tomcat需要依赖Java来运行,因此请确保正确配置JDK环境变量并测试其可用性。

  2. 下载和解压Tomcat 访问Apache Tomcat官方网站,下载适合您系统的Tomcat二进制发行版。将下载的压缩包解压到您选择的目录。建议将Tomcat解压到/opt目录下,以便更好地管理和访问。

  3. 配置Tomcat 在解压Tomcat后,您需要对其进行一些基本配置。主要包括设置端口号、配置访问权限、调整内存参数等。打开Tomcat的配置文件,例如server.xml和catalina.sh(或catalina.bat),根据您的需求进行相应的配置更改。

  4. 启动Tomcat 通过运行Tomcat的启动脚本,您可以启动Tomcat服务器。在命令行中导航到Tomcat的bin目录,并运行startup.sh(或startup.bat)脚本。这将启动Tomcat,并将其作为一个后台进程在CentOS上运行。

  5. 配置Tomcat作为系统服务 如果您希望Tomcat在系统启动时自动启动,并能够方便地管理和监控,可以将Tomcat配置为系统服务。在CentOS上,可以使用systemd或init.d脚本来实现。创建一个启动和停止Tomcat的脚本,并将其放置在适当的位置。

  6. 配置虚拟主机和部署应用程序 根据您的需求,配置Tomcat以支持多个虚拟主机,并部署您的Java Web应用程序。您可以在Tomcat的conf目录中编辑server.xml文件,设置虚拟主机和相关的上下文路径。

  7. 监控和管理Tomcat 在CentOS上,您可以使用Tomcat的管理界面来监控和管理Tomcat服务器。通过访问Tomcat的管理界面,您可以查看当前运行的应用程序、访问日志文件、查看线程池状态等。

  8. 安全配置 为了保护Tomcat服务器的安全性,建议进行适当的安全配置。这包括限制访问权限、设置安全策略、启用SSL等。确保您采取必要的措施来保护服务器和应用程序免受潜在的安全威胁。

  9. 故障排除和日志分析 如果在使用Tomcat过程中遇到问题,您可以查看Tomcat的日志文件以进行故障排除。Tomcat会生成各种日志文件,如catalina.out和localhost.log等,通过查看这些日志文件,您可以定位和解决潜在的问题。

总结: 在CentOS上部署和管理Tomcat服务器需要一些基本的步骤和配置。本文提供了一个概述,帮助您开始使用Tomcat并成功部署您的Java Web应用程序。根据您的需求和具体情况,您可能需要进一步了解和掌握Tomcat的高级功能和配置选项。

更新:2023-07-08 00:00:09 © 著作权归作者所有
QQ
微信
客服